How to work out a square root by hand
- Look for a square you know
It pays to know the squares up to 20: 12² = 144, so √144 = 12.
- For other numbers, estimate
√150 lies between 12 and 13, because 12² = 144 and 13² = 169.
- Check by squaring
Square your answer — the original number should come back.
